Advanced Construction Electricity I
Safety on the job. Basic theoretical concepts; wiring systems; types of motors; advanced blueprint reading. Prerequisites: ELA124.

MCCCD Official Course Competencies:
 
ELA235   19952-99999 Advanced Construction Electricity I
1. Identify the safety precautions necessary when working overhead and hoisting overhead loads. (I)
2. Explain the application of wiring systems less than 300 volts, 480/277 volts and for distribution. (II)
3. Calculate the power factor of AC circuits and describe problems encountered and correction factors needed. (III)
4. Explain the theory, types and operating principles of motors. (IV)
5. Explain the theory and application of three-phrase transformers. (V)
6. Locate and interpret the section of the National Electrical Code applying to capacitors and communication systems. (VI), (VII)
7. Identify and interpret the following blueprint components: specifications, addenda, riser diagrams, floor plans, service and feeder locations, and floor ductwork. (VIII)
